2. Relationships

It’s not possible to imagine massive financial goals without great relationship goals and that’s the point many budding entrepreneurs forget about. Imagine that you have like, a billion dollars, a number of cars, a jet… but it’s on the moon and you don’t have anyone around that you can share it with.  The probability of you getting bored and falling into depression rises up faster than you think. I have seen the exact same scenario occurring on earth. It wouldn’t be considered a great success in life to be a millionaire but make it there by losing your personal relationships. It’s more of a partial success. The great thing about it? By sacrificing time and energy, you can have great relationships and success together.

4. Health & Wellbeing

Life is the time span from cradle to coffin and your body will be your vehicle throughout this journey. Health matters and not taking care of your body will come back to you in the form of very undesirable consequences in the long run! It’s not possible to reach the peaks of your financial, relational, leadership potential, knowledge, vocational and spiritual potentials with a weak/ill body.


Leading a healthy life comes in the expense of being disciplined in terms of keeping a well-balanced diet with plenty of fresh fruits and veggies, reduced level of stress, getting enough sleep, getting fresh air and exercising consistently. Well, everybody is aware of these requirements to stay healthy, yet only a few people apply them into their lives. Please make sure your goals for physical well being are set.
